Bangkok,Thailand’s capital turned the lights out on Wednesday in an effort to raise awareness of global warming,with six Bangkok neighborhoods joining into partial darkness for 15 minutes.Officials ranged two million of the city’s residents to join in switching off non-essential lights at 7∶00 p.m.(12∶00 GMT) to alert Thais to the ill-effects of climate change.

At downtown shopping mall Central World Plaza,Thais put away their credit cards for a moment to consider their energy consumption,as lights dimmed.“I waste a lot of energy at home,for example,I turn my television on while spending two hours on the Internet,” said an 18-year-old student.“From now on,I will turn off the TV.”

There was only partial darkness in Bangkok’s central shopping district,with some malls and hotels ignoring the request,but it was enough to make business owner Somas Thanyatote think about his energy habits.

“I will turn off the air conditioner and use the electric fan or open the windows instead,” the 58-year-old told AFP.

“Street lights and other security-related lighting remained on and there will also be more police on duty in case that crimes increased.” Governor Apirak Kosayedhin said.

Bangkok,a city with a population of 12 million,spews more than 26 million tons of carbon dioxide into the air each year,or nearly 20 percent of Thailand’s total CO2 emissions.
